An ordinance was approved to amend a Specific Plan (SP) for a 4.82-acre site located at 1324 2nd Avenue North, at the southeast corner of 2nd Avenue North and Taylor Street. The amendment adjusts the permitted square footage and height for the development. The SP is now limited to 320 multi-family residential units and 270,000 square feet of non-residential uses. Short-term rental properties, both owner-occupied and not owner-occupied, are explicitly prohibited within the SP. All conditions from the previous ordinance BL2020-440 remain applicable unless specifically modified by the new plans or conditions associated with this application. Minor modifications to the preliminary SP plan can be approved by the Planning Commission or its designee based on final architectural, engineering, or site design. However, modifications that increase permitted density or floor area, add unpermitted uses, eliminate specific conditions, or add vehicular access points require a new ordinance approved by Metro Council. If any development standard is not specified in the SP plan or Council approval, the property will be subject to the standards of the MUL-A zoning district.
